Safety sensors are required on all modern garage doors to prevent the door from closing on people, pets, or objects. If your door hits the floor and immediately reverses, or if it won't move at all, the sensors are the first thing to check. We test the signal integrity and ensure the mounting hardware is secure so your door operates safely. If they have failed due to age or water damage, we provide replacements. If you notice drafts entering your garage even when the door is closed, water pooling under the door after rain, or evidence of pests finding their way inside, your garage door bottom seal likely needs replacement. Visible cracks, tears, or a hardened, brittle texture on the existing seal are also clear indicators of wear. A compromised seal can significantly impact your home's energy efficiency by allowing conditioned air to escape or unconditioned air to enter. Replacing it is a vital maintenance task for sealing your garage.

Garage door sensor alignment is a crucial safety procedure for your automatic opener. The sensors, usually located near the bottom of the tracks, emit an infrared beam. If they become misaligned, dirty, or obstructed, the opener will not close the door or will reverse it. Alignment involves ensuring both sensors are precisely aimed at each other so the beam is unbroken. This often requires minor adjustments to their mounting brackets. Clean lenses are also vital for proper function. Professional service ensures accurate alignment.
Chain drive garage door openers are a popular choice due to their robust construction and reliability. They utilize a metal chain to move the trolley along the opener rail, providing strong and dependable operation. While they can produce more noise than other drive types, their durability makes them a long-lasting option, especially for heavier doors. They are generally a more budget-friendly choice and perform well in various environmental conditions. Their straightforward mechanism often leads to fewer repair needs over time.
